Overview of STMicroelectronics STM8S207SBT3C
The STMicroelectronics STM8S207SBT3C is a high-performance microcontroller from the STM8S family, designed for a wide range of applications, including automotive, industrial, and consumer electronics. This microcontroller is known for its efficiency, flexibility, and rich set of features, making it suitable for various embedded system designs.
Key Specifications
- Core Architecture: The STM8S207SBT3C is based on the STM8 8-bit core architecture, which provides a balance of performance and power efficiency. The core operates at a maximum frequency of 16 MHz, allowing for efficient processing of tasks.
- Flash Memory: The microcontroller features 128 KB of Flash memory, which is used for program storage. This ample memory capacity supports complex applications and allows for firmware updates.
- RAM: It includes 8 KB of SRAM, providing sufficient memory for variable storage and stack operations during program execution.
- I/O Ports: The STM8S207SBT3C has up to 20 general-purpose I/O pins, which can be configured for various functions, including digital input/output, analog input, and communication interfaces.
- Analog Features: The device is equipped with a 10-bit ADC (Analog-to-Digital Converter) with up to 16 channels, enabling it to interface with a variety of analog sensors and devices.
- Timers: It includes multiple timers, such as a 16-bit timer and a PWM (Pulse Width Modulation) timer, which are essential for timing applications and motor control.
- Communication Interfaces: The STM8S207SBT3C supports several communication protocols, including I2C, SPI, and UART, allowing for easy integration with other devices and peripherals.
- Operating Voltage: The microcontroller operates within a voltage range of 2.95V to 5.5V, making it suitable for battery-powered applications and systems with varying power supply levels.
- Package Type: The STM8S207SBT3C is available in a LQFP (Low-Profile Quad Flat Package) with 32 pins, facilitating easy mounting on PCBs and compact designs.
Features and Benefits
- Low Power Consumption: The STM8S207SBT3C is designed for low power operation, making it ideal for energy-sensitive applications. It features various low-power modes to extend battery life in portable devices.
- Rich Peripheral Set: With its extensive set of peripherals, including ADCs, timers, and communication interfaces, the microcontroller can handle a wide range of tasks, reducing the need for additional components.
- Development Support: STMicroelectronics provides a comprehensive development ecosystem, including software libraries, development boards, and debugging tools, which facilitate rapid prototyping and development.
- Robust Performance: The STM8S207SBT3C is designed to operate reliably in various environmental conditions, making it suitable for industrial and automotive applications.
Applications
The STMicroelectronics STM8S207SBT3C microcontroller is widely used in various applications, including:
- Automotive Systems: Employed in automotive control systems, including body control modules and sensor interfaces.
- Industrial Automation: Used in industrial control systems, motor drivers, and automation equipment for efficient operation.
- Consumer Electronics: Integrated into home appliances, remote controls, and smart devices for enhanced functionality.
- Medical Devices: Suitable for medical monitoring equipment and portable health devices due to its low power consumption and reliability.
Conclusion
The STMicroelectronics STM8S207SBT3C microcontroller is a versatile and efficient solution for a wide range of embedded applications. With its robust specifications, low power consumption, and rich peripheral set, it stands out as an excellent choice for engineers and designers looking to implement reliable and effective control solutions in their projects. Its combination of features and performance makes it a valuable component in the ever-evolving landscape of embedded systems.